#63c6af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#63c6af is composed of 38.8% red, 77.6% green and 68.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 22.4% black. It has a hue angle of 166.1 degrees, a saturation of 46.5% and a lightness of 58.2%. #63c6af color hex could be obtained by blending #c6ffff with #008d5f.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#63c6af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#63c6af has RGB values of R:99, G:198, B:175 and CMYK values of C:0.5, M:0, Y:0.12,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 6538927.

Shades and Tints of #63c6af
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010202 is the darkest color, while #f3faf9 is the lightest one.
